Consider the logistics of the event as properly. Correct serving temperatures, glassware, and tasting order can significantly have an result on friends' experiences. Whites ought to be chilled whereas reds are ideally served at room temperature. The order of tasting can comply with a progression, starting with light wines and transferring in the course of heavier ones, which might forestall lighter flavors from being overshadowed.

How many various wines ought to I include within the tasting?undefinedA good variety of wines to feature in a tasting event is 5 to 7. This permits friends to enjoy a variety of flavors with out changing into overwhelmed. Too many options can lead to palate fatigue, detracting from the experience.

How should the wines be served in the course of the tasting?undefinedWines should be served at their optimum temperatures; whites chilled, reds slightly beneath room temperature. Use applicable glassware for each wine style, pouring small quantities to allow guests to savor and evaluate the wines. At All Times provide proper rinsing water between totally different wine tastings.
